Greater than one weekI got my Pit amiibo used. Amiibo figures are region free. They are sharable and re sellable. What I mean is you can still use an old figure as long as the NFC chip inside isnt damaged. When I scanned Pit his original owners data was still on the figure. The only parts I changed was the owner name and the figures nickname. Cute. He looks just like his model from Kid Icarus Uprising. I dont have Smash Bros but I do have other games that are compatible with amiibo. Pit worked fine with them. Legend of Zelda Breath of The Wild Mega Man 11 Style Savvy Fashion Forward Style Savvy Stlying Star. I dont have a Wii U but I have a Switch and a *new* 3ds XL. Pit worked fine with them.

> 3 dayWhat I like: These amiibos are excellent as figurines. I am especially impressed with the Samus and Star Fox quality. Very high levels of detail with mixtures of glossy/matte. True to the spirit of the characters in their poses. Excellent little representations of how I spent my childhood. What I dont like: As a toy-to-life sort of application (a la skylanders) they really lack any meaningful integration into a game. Some are incredibly hard to find. Overall: The Super Smash Bros integration is fun with an almost pokemon-esque feel. They have great build quality and are very collectible, but with the limited integration there isnt enough to warrant more than your absolute favorites. The problem with that sentiment is that some are incredibly rare. If you are a huge Punch-Out or Animal Crossing fan you can bet that you are going to be paying much more than retail to get your amiibo because of Nintendos inconclusive and wishy-washiness on their discontinued stance.
